UV & Indoor Air/Environmental Quality

For decades now UV-C has been used in HVACR equipment to improve indoor air, and environmental quality (IAQ/IEQ). The wavelength of UV-C photo-disassociates molecular bonds of most all organic substances such that it inactivates, kills and/or destroys mold, bacteria and their products and contaminants found in most any HVACR system serving commercial, industrial and institutional buildings everywhere. This includes homes, healthcare facilities, schools as well as many critical and high security areas.

UV & HVAC Efficiency

Cooling coils are in dark, mostly moist environments that are loaded with organic nutrients of all kinds. They are perfect for the support of mold and some bacteria growth. Even a monolayer of this bio-film can cause airflow and heat exchanger inefficiencies sufficient enough to render a system inadequate for its intended use (common problem). The 253.7 nanometer UV-C wavelength goes to work breaking down and vaporizing these organic structures to clean a coil sufficiently to return its performance characteristics. This form of system restoration also reduces the need for costly system (coil) maintenance programs.

Outside Air Measuring with Air Monitor’s VOLU-flo/OAM

The measurement of Outside Air presents a variety of challenges that cannot be overcome utilizing the standard Pitot and thermal technologies.

Among these challenges are:

  • The total absence of any upstream/downstream straight duct run to obtain accurate and/or repeatable measurement.
  • The potential for outside air temperature variances of 150+ ºF in certain climatic zones and installed locations ranging from sea level to 5,000+ feet elevation make a temperature and altitude air density compensating system necessary.
  • Airborne particulate and condensing moisture transported by outside air will impair the functionality and accuracy of both thermal and standard Pitot based technologies.
  • Varying directional wind loads and gusts cause fluctuating airflow measurements.
  • Airflow velocities often down to 150 FPM are below the recommended operating range of standard Pitot technologies.

The VOLU-flo/OAM has been specifically designed to measure the airflow rate within ±5% of actual airflow in all of these challenging conditions by measuring the pressure drop across a fixed inlet resistance device, such as a louver, layer of expanded metal, etc.

The VOLU-flo/OAM consists of an Outside Reference Sensor and an Inlet Airflow Sensor, both specially designed to be unaffected by dirt or moisture, plus a temperature sensor and a microprocessor-based Monitor/Controller which converts the measured pressure drop and temperature to actual airflow utilizing proprietary algorithms, density compensation, and signal conditioning.

Components and Features:

Standard and Expanded Ranges. With its 4:1 range of measurement, the Standard VOLU-flo/OAM is ideally suited for minimum outside air applications, while the Expanded VOLU-flo/OAM’s 16:1 range of measurement will cover the full range of outside air, from the minimum set-point to design maximum.

Microprocessor Based Functionality. All functions of monitor configuration, output and display scaling, calibration, and controller tuning are performed by the VOLU-flo/OAM’s onboard microprocessor. All input to the microprocessor is via four pushbuttons and menu selections.

Air Density Correction. The VOLU-flo/OAM corrects measured inlet airflow for ambient temperature variances by means of an integral 100 ohm platinum RTD temperature sensor and corrects for atmospheric pressure by entering site altitude into the microprocessor during initial system start-up.

Continuous Display of Process. A standard 2×20 liquid crystal display (LCD) is used during the configuration and calibration of the VOLU-flo/OAM, and provides a means to display two measured processes (volume, velocity, temperature) during normal operation.

BAS Interface. While the VOLU-flo/OAM is capable of operating as a stand-alone monitor/controller, a wide variety of inputs and outputs were designed into the Monitor/Controller Module to facilitate coordinated operation with a facility building automation system (BAS). Interfaces with the BAS include:

  • Digital inputs for fan system start status, switching to economizer setpoint, or to use the BAS provided adjustable operating setpoint.
  • Digital outputs for high and low alarms, triggered when the measured airflow falls outside of a user selectable deadband around the control setpoint.
  • Dual analog output; a 4-20mADC output corresponding to measured inlet airflow, and a damper controller output field configurable for 0-5VDC, 0-10VDC, or 4-20mADC via jumpers.
  • An analog input, field selectable for 0-5VDC, 0-10VDC, or 420mADC via jumper, that is used as the controller setpoint.

Enclosures. The VOLU-flo/OAM is offered in four different enclosure packages to fit any application and installation:

  • NEMA 1 rated, painted carbon steel enclosure designed to be located indoors or inside the air handler.
  • NEMA 4 rated, painted carbon steel enclosure designed for outdoor locations where the ambient temperature is consistently at 32°F and above.
  • NEMA 4 rated and insulated enclosure which includes a thermostatically controlled enclosure heater. For outdoor locations where the ambient temperatures may go as low as –40°F.
  • OEM mounting arrangement that permits the Monitor/Controller Module to be mounted into an existing OEM enclosure.

Sound is a common part of everyday life, but when a sound is unwanted, it is considered noise.  When noise in a room is at unacceptable levels, it can be an annoyance, distracting the occupants and in turn resulting in higher stress levels and decreased productivity.  This is why noise control has become just as important to a good HVAC system design as air movement,   temperature control and humidity management.

Price has  a complete line of Rectangular, Elbow, Circular, Packless and Specialty silencers.

Rectangular silencers are the standard for silencing noise transmitted through ductwork. Their simple design and relative low cost make them the first choice for the highest sound attenuation and lowest pressure drop on the air distribution system. They are available with a number of options that allow them to be integrated into any HVAC system with ease. A wide range of designs with low to high pressure drop and a large selection of media options can be applied  to systems typically ranging from 0-2500 FPM.

Elbow silencers have many of the same performance characteristics of rectangular silencers but are extremely versatile and an excellent choice for systems where straight lengths of ductwork are not available.

Elbow silencers perform at or above the levels of rectangular silencers with a small increase in pressure drop on the system, and can be configured to suit most duct sizes without the use of transitions.

Circular silencers are an excellent solution when round ductwork is utilized in the system. They eliminate the need for square to round transitions that cause undesirable pressure drops and system effects. Circular silencers are available in a wide range of sizes, which allow for varying ranges of attenuation and pressure drop.

Packless silencers, sometimes referred to as reactive silencers, contain no absorptive material and are constructed solely of solid and perforated sheet metal. Attenuation of sound levels is achieved using multiple chambers of varying design located behind a perforated metal liner. As sound passes through the silencer the acoustic energy is dissipated in a manner similar to the Helmholtz resonator concept, which results in decreased sound levels at the discharge of the silencer.
